Wat Phra That Lampang Luang
Buddhist temple
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Wat Phra That Lampang Luang is a Lanna-style Buddhist temple in Lampang in Lampang Province, Thailand. It was built in the 15th century and located in the northern city of Lampang about 15 kilometers away. Wat Phra That Lampang Luang is situated 150 metres west of Tourist Police.

Ko Kha
Town
Photo: Ko Kha - Explorer, CC BY 3.0.
Ko Kha is a village and tambon of Ko Kha District, in Lampang Province, Thailand. In 2005 it had a total population of 4352 people. The tambon contains 8 villages. Ko Kha is situated 3 km southeast of Tourist Police.
